**Alert: AgriLink Gateway Telemetry Backlog**

Fires when the Harrowfield telemetry gateway's ingest queue exceeds 10,000 unacknowledged frames for five consecutive minutes. Usually indicates tractor units retrying over a saturated uplink, or a stalled decoder worker. Please verify the decoder pool health before paging field ops. Triage steps and historical incidents are collected on the internal page.

dashboard of yahaf-kawep = https://grafana.nelvrocorp.internal/spaces/projects/spaces/364313bfe15e

Prepared for the incoming director at Orvane Holdings. Following sustained volatility in the thaler-to-crown rate, the finance committee approved forward contracts covering 70% of projected Eastmere receivables for the next four quarters. The alternative, a rolling options collar proposed by treasurer Malin Roche, was deferred pending cost review. Hedging costs are budgeted at 1.2% of covered exposure, within policy limits set in the Carden framework. The rationale connects directly to a sensitive commercial matter noted immediately below.

management briefing: Headcount on the Belix team goes from 60 to 93 by the end of November. Gross margin on Belix came in at 23 percent against a plan of 47 percent.

# InkLedger Environments

InkLedger, our PDF invoice renderer, runs in three environments: dev, staging, and production. Each environment has its own font cache, template bucket, and render queue. New team members should verify staging parity before promoting any template change. Please read each setting carefully before editing anything. The staging environment currently uses the following configuration values.

deployment values, yadup-tajof:
oliath:
  log_level: debug
  metrics_host: metrics.oliath.zemvarlabs.internal
  pool_size: 4

Night-shift staff: Floor 4 of the Tellhaven Building opens this week. After 21:00, access is via the rear stairwell only; the lifts are locked out overnight during the settling period. Complete a walk-through of the new floor once per shift and log it. The stairwell keypad accepts the code below.

badge for yahop-fawep: bdg-XBKXI-68071